Making The Polaroids -Production Diaries
I made the Polaroids for my Interactive Graphic Novel on Photoshop. 
Tumblr media
First I start out with the groud and the characters that are in the Polaroid. Keeping with the theme of pastel, I chose a lighter green for the grass. 
Tumblr media
Next I created the background with the sky, broken Candy Canes and various Houses. I wanted the sky to be red because it contrasts with the first 2 Polaroids which were more calm and neutral. The houses are in the frame to foreshadow that Rihannon (The Main Character) will run to one for safety.
Tumblr media
I finished the image by adding some drop shadows and extra textures. I added shadows under each of the characters to give them more realistic definition. In addition to this, I also added grass textures to suggest minimal realism. The clouds in the background really show how dark the land has got after everything that has happened. Lastly, I inserted lines to give definition to the houses with windows and bricks.
Tumblr media
After finishing the image, I opened up a new file with the Polaroid template. 
Tumblr media
The Polaroid is inserted and fit to scale so it shows as much of the scene as possible. 
Tumblr media
The Final Polaroid which will be put into my Interactive Graphic Novel.

Graphic Novel Design Outline
Tumblr media
For my Graphic Novel, I want to challenge the traditional approach to laying the page out. For each page, there will be 4 - 6 Polaroids depending on how many pages there are. I made 18 Polaroids to fit with my 18 storyboard panels. My Graphic novel will have 6 on each page in a different messed up structure every time. I pan for the pictures to be messier as the story progresses to suggest turmoil about the characters. I also want the pages to be colored with the 5 colors I used in the survey. I also think It would be effective to add dirt marks and maybe burn marks to the pages further into the story. The filters for the Polaroids will have a light fog aspect to reinforce the gentle side of the design.
